Job Summary

We are seeking an experienced Firmware Engineering Manager to lead our embedded systems team with a dedicated focus on technical execution and regulatory alignment under the EU Cyber Resilience Act (CRA). In this role, you will lead a team of firmware engineers building secure, scalable IoT products while ensuring our entire embedded architecture and software development lifecycle (SDLC) meet mandatory EU cybersecurity requirements.

You will bridge the gap between low-level firmware development, security architecture, and regulatory compliance—ensuring our devices are secure by design, maintain continuous vulnerability management, and support robust over-the-air (OTA) updates throughout their support lifecycle.

Key Responsibilities
  • Secure Architecture:
    Drive the design and implementation of firmware security controls aligned with CRA standards (e.g., ETSI EN 303 645, IEC 62443, ISO 27001), enforcing Hardware Root of Trust, Secure Boot, encrypted memory partitions, and secure key storage.
  • Automated SBOM & Dependency Management:
    Establish automated generation and maintenance of Software Bill of Materials (SBOM) (e.g., CycloneDX, SPDX) within build pipelines to maintain component transparency and track open-source dependencies.
  • Over‑The‑Air (OTA) & Patch Management:
    Direct the development of secure, cryptographically signed, and resilient OTA update mechanisms capable of delivering rapid security patches without bricking devices in the field.
  • Vulnerability & Incident Management:
    Implement processes to meet CRA reporting mandates—including 24-hour initial vulnerability alert capabilities, 72-hour notifications, and rapid patch deployment workflows.
  • Conformity & Technical Documentation:
    Oversee technical file generation, risk assessments, and compliance testing required for CRA CE marking and third‑party conformity audits.
  • People & Team Management:
    Lead, mentor, and grow a team of embedded firmware engineers, fostering a culture prioritizing security‑by‑design and security‑by‑default principles; balance feature delivery roadmaps with compliance deadlines, security debt reduction, and refactoring efforts; conduct code reviews, establish secure coding standards (MISRA, CERTC), and integrate SAST/DAST/fuzz testing tools into CI/CD build environments.
  • Cross‑Functional

    Collaboration:

    Partner closely with Product Management, Hardware Design, Legal/Compliance, and Cloud IoT teams to align hardware selection (e.g., Secure Elements, TPMs) with security standards; serve as the technical point of contact for external auditors, compliance bodies, and security researchers conducting vulnerability assessments or penetration testing.
